The widow of late singer Mohbad has called on the police, other security agencies and well-meaning Nigerians to aid her safety as she alleged threat to her life and her son.
In a message on social media, the widow said, “I have been having sleepless nights, hiding from one abode to another for safety.
“I received strange calls from different people threatening to deal with me if I continue to seek justice for the soul of my late husband and this has taken a huge toll on my health.

“I have lost my right to privacy, and I need to speak up and raise the alarm now before it gets out of hand.”
Meanwhile, a group under the aegis of Justice for Mohbad Movement had earlier sought redress against social media bullying of the widow and son of the deceased star musician, Liam and called on law enforcement agencies to address the issue.
“We firmly believe that law enforcement agencies play a crucial role in ensuring the safety and security of citizens, especially those who are vulnerable and facing threats.
“Therefore, we kindly request the police to take swift and decisive action to investigate and address the ongoing harassment and threats against Mohbad’s family,” the group said.
